Abstract

In order to strengthen B removal during purification of Si with Al–Si solvent, small amounts (<1100 ppma) of transition metals (Hf, Zr, Ti, and Nb) were employed as additives because of their strong affinity for B. The results showed that the B removal process can be significantly improved by adding small amounts of Hf, Zr, and Ti and that Hf and Zr are more efficient for strengthening B removal than Ti or Nb. Nb had no effect on B removal. These additives could be also efficiently removed because of their extremely small segregation coefficients.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
